Apr 16, 2020 · Longer distance from the gateway can also cause connectivity or performance issues. Wi-Fi extenders are devices that may help solve this problem. They take the signal from your Wi-Fi gateway, and they expand it to other areas of your home to reduce signal weak spots and dead zones. Some Wi-Fi extenders can extend the signal up to 1,000 sq. ft.

The ATT extender requires a gateway that supports dual band wifi 2.4Ghz and 5Ghz networks.... if you have a single band 2.4Ghz wifi gateway they will not work. Dual band... 210, 320, 599, 5268. Single band 510, 589, 3600, 3800, 3801, 3812, 5031, 5168.Solid White Your Wi-Fi Extender is connected. Enjoy AT&T internet Service! Blink White Your Wi -Fi Extender is starting up or connecting to the hub’s WiFi, please wait during this time. Blink Green (slow) Powered up and waiting to be paired. Solid Red The Wi-Fi Extender failed to pair. It may be connected through a 3rd party router. Please ...Download it from the Apple App store or Google Play store.
